How they compare
Colombia currently reports 78.9% against 71.1% in Argentina, a difference of 7.8%.
That makes Colombia's figure about 1.1 times Argentina's.
Across all 6 years both countries report, Colombia has been ahead every year.
Argentina ranks 88th and Colombia ranks 85th of 104 countries.
Colombia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Argentina | Colombia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 56.0% | 72.1% | 16.1% | Colombia |
| 2020s | 68.3% | 72.8% | 4.5% | Colombia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
